Wordpress üstüne kayıt olan kullanıcıların şifresi sistem tarafından otomatik olarak oluşturulu ve kayıtta belirtilen e-posta adresine yollanır. Fakat siz, e-posta adresine yollatmak yerine direkt sayfa üstünde şifreyi göstermek isteyebilirsiniz. Böylece kullanıcınız hızlı bir şekilde oturum açabilir. Gelin bunu nasıl yapacağınızı görelim
Wordpress kayıt sayfası wp-register.php dosyası içerisinde gizli ve buraya eklentiler ile erişilemiyor. Bu nedenle isteğimizi elle, yama yaparak yerine getireceğiz.
Öncelikle wp-register.php dosyamızı açıyoruz. Bunun için notepad2 gibi harika bir metin editörünü kullanabiliriz. Sonrasında alttaki satırını aratalım.
__('emailed to you')
Bulacağınız bu satırı,
$password
olarak değiştirelim. Artık kayıttan hemen sonra görüntülenen sayfada şifre de görünecektir.
Üstteki işlemi bitirdik fakat hala siteye kayıt bilgileri e-posta yolu ile yollanacaktır. Bunu da iptal etmek isterseniz,
else wp_new_user_notification($user_id, $password);
satırını,
//else //wp_new_user_notification($user_id, $password);
olarak değiştirmeniz yeterlidir.
NOT
Son sürüm Wordpress’ler için yukarıdaki değişiklikler uygulanamayabilir.
evet son sürümde bu yok
2.2 sürümünde bu yok sanırım
http://www.shiftthis.net/wordp.....tp-plugin/
eğer server’i mail yollamayi desteklemen arkadaşlar var ise.. yukardaki plugin’i kurabilir..
bizzat 2.x.x için denenmişdir arkadaşlar.. ayrıntlı açıklamayı sitede bulabilirsiniz..
Wordpress 2.1.3 ‘ te wp-register.php içinde denildiği gibi yerler yok. Yapamadım var mı 2.1.3 sürümü için böyle bir üye-şifre gösterim olayı ?
wp-login.php?action=lostpassword
Parolanızı mı unuttunuz?
Bu alan çalışmıyor ise bu yazıya tıkladığında kendi istediğimiz bir sayfaya gitmesini nasıl sağlayabiliriz.
Örnek olarak ben bir kayipparola.php diye sayfa yapsam. Bu link’e tıkladığında kullanıcılar o sayfaya yönlense.
Sunucumda posta özelliği çalışmıyor. Güvenlik gerekçesi ile kapandı. Kullanıcılar şifrelerini unutunca nasıl geri alabilir eposta olmadan. Bu konuda bir çare arıyorum. Teşekkürler.
Hasan kodları yanlış eklemiş olacaksın. 2.0.9 ‘da aynen uyguladım. Şifre göstermede bir problem olmuyor
Wordpress 2.0.9 da çalışmıyor.
Kayıt tamamlanınca parola ekranı çıkıyor ama parola kısmında da parola yazıyor.
ya 2.1 sürümü için ne yapmamız gerekiyor:( bir çözüm bulamıyormuyuz?..
2.1 sürümünde test etmedim. Uygulama wordpress 2.0.7 ve altı 2.0.x sürümleri için geçerli
wordpress 2.1de de oluyo mu?? ben wp-register.php’yi açtım sadece 2 satır yazı var da:)